As a hybrid of two lavender types-True Lavender and Spike Lavender-Lavandin Grosso has a familiar lavender scent, but with a stronger, cooler, and sharper character. This variety is widely cultivated in France and across Mediterranean regions. Because it offers a higher distillation yield than most standard lavender varieties, Lavandin Grosso has become the most commonly grown type. Its harvest season runs from July to August each year.

Lavandin Grosso essential oil has a cool, herbaceous aroma with a clearly recognizable lavender note, accompanied by a green, camphoraceous freshness. This character appears mainly in the top note. As the green, cooling aspect fades, the scent becomes more floral and gradually dries down into a hay-like tone. Technical standards

Physical appearance Transparent liquid Conform
Color Colorless to pale yellow Conform
Odor Fresh, camphoraceous, herbal/floral, clear, penetrating, green Conform
Specific Gravity @20˚C 0.888 → 0.898 0.895
Refractive Index @20˚C 1.455 → 1.465 1.463
Optical Rotation @20˚C -9.0° → -1.0° -5.7°
Primary Constituents Linalool (25-40%), Linalyl Acetate (22-38%), Camphor (4-10%) Conform

Blending

Compared with standard lavender oils, Lavandin Grosso has a cooler, greener, stronger, and sharper scent profile. In perfumery, it is an important material for recreating lavender, fougère, and cologne structures. With its reasonable cost and strong aroma, Lavandin Grosso essential oil is also widely used in deodorizing products, soap, home care products, and more.

This scent blends easily with other citrus notes such as bergamot and lemon. It also pairs very well with other herbal materials such as clary sage, rosemary, and thyme. Lavandin creates the clean, dry, aromatic, and masculine effect that is characteristic of classic fougère structures.

Aromatherapy

Lavandin Grosso essential oil may help reduce tension and support relaxation. Its aroma is often diffused into the air to help soothe emotions and create a sense of comfort and ease. For that reason, it is commonly used in supportive practices aimed at reducing stress or stabilizing mood.

In traditional aromatherapy, Lavandin Grosso is also used by inhalation or diffusion to help support respiratory concerns such as colds, nasal congestion, or sinus discomfort. It is also used in massage applications to help relieve muscle pain, joint stiffness, and muscle tension. Some aromatherapy references also mention the use of Lavandin for headaches, nervous system relaxation, and sleep support. However, because its scent is usually stronger, sharper, and fresher than standard lavender, it is sometimes less preferred.

How should essential oils be stored after purchase?

You should store essential oils in aluminum or dark glass bottles, away from sunlight, and at a temperature between 0 to 20℃.
